Basic requirements: To qualify for the foreign earned income exclusion for about a particular day, the American expat must have a tax home a single or more foreign countries for day time. The expat should meet superb two demos. He or she must either develop into a bona fide resident connected with a foreign country for time that includes the particular day and one full tax year, or must be outside the U.S. virtually any 330 just about any consecutive 365 days that add some particular time. This test must be met everyone day which is why the $250.68 per day is said. Failing to meet one test insects other for your day indicates that day's $250.68 does not count.
